Wood clad windows installation involves replacing or upgrading existing windows with new units that feature a wood exterior finish. This service typically includes removing the old windows, preparing the opening for the new installation, and properly fitting the wood-clad units to ensure a secure and weather-tight seal. The process may also involve insulating around the frame and finishing the exterior to match the property's style. Skilled contractors use quality materials and precise techniques to enhance both the appearance and performance of windows, contributing to the overall value and curb appeal of a property.
This service helps address common issues such as drafts, leaks, and energy loss caused by aging or damaged windows. Over time, windows can develop gaps or become less effective at insulating, leading to higher utility bills and uncomfortable indoor temperatures. Wood clad window installation can improve energy efficiency, reduce noise infiltration, and prevent water intrusion. Additionally, replacing old or damaged windows can eliminate problems like rotting wood, warping, or condensation buildup, which can compromise the integrity of the window and surrounding wall.

The overview below groups typical Wood Clad Windows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Canyon, TX.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Minor wood cladding repairs or replacements typically range from $250-$600 for many routine jobs. Most projects in this category are straightforward and fall within this middle range. Fewer projects reach the higher end, which involves more extensive work.
Standard Window Installation - Replacing a single wood clad window usually costs between $1,200-$3,000, depending on window size and complexity. Many local contractors handle these projects within this range, with larger or custom jobs pushing costs higher.
Full Window Replacement - Installing multiple windows or replacing entire facades can range from $5,000-$15,000 or more. Larger, more complex projects tend to be at the higher end of this spectrum, while smaller homes often stay in the lower range.
Custom or High-End Projects - Premium wood clad window installations with specialty features or larger sizes can exceed $20,000. Such projects are less common and typically involve detailed craftsmanship or unique design elements.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
